China is one of the world's largest economies and a key player in international trade. Businesses looking to expand their market reach often turn to trading with China to tap into its vast consumer base and manufacturing capabilities.
However, one of the challenges that businesses face when trading with China is currency conversion. Dealing with different currencies can add complexity to transactions and impact the bottom line. Here are some strategies to help businesses overcome currency conversion challenges when trading with China.
1. Use Secure Payment Platforms: Secure payment platforms that support multiple currencies can help businesses streamline the payment process when trading with China. These platforms offer competitive exchange rates and ensure that transactions are processed securely and efficiently.
2. Hedge Currency Risk: Businesses can mitigate currency fluctuations by using financial instruments such as forward contracts or options to hedge against exchange rate risk. By locking in a favorable exchange rate in advance, businesses can protect their profits and reduce the impact of currency fluctuations on their bottom line.
3. Negotiate Payment Terms: When negotiating trade deals with Chinese partners, businesses can consider incorporating payment terms that reduce the impact of currency conversion. For example, businesses can negotiate to invoice in a specific currency or agree on a fixed exchange rate for a certain period to minimize the risks associated with currency conversion.
4. Partner with Local Banks: Partnering with local banks in China can help businesses access competitive exchange rates and reduce transaction costs when converting currency. Local banks often have a better understanding of the local market and can provide valuable insights and support to businesses conducting transactions in China.
5. Leverage Currency Conversion Services: Currency conversion services offered by financial institutions and online platforms can help businesses convert currency quickly and cost-effectively. Businesses can compare exchange rates and fees from different providers to find the best option for their specific needs.
By utilizing these strategies, businesses can overcome currency conversion challenges when trading with China and ensure that their transactions are conducted smoothly and efficiently. With the right tools and expertise, businesses can navigate the complexities of international trade and capitalize on the opportunities that trading with China has to offer.
